Cinemark Q2 Earnings, Revenue Rise
Aug 1, 2025 4:26 AM

07:06 AM EDT, 08/01/2025 (MT Newswires) -- Cinemark Holdings ( CNK ) reported Q2 earnings Friday of $0.63 per diluted share, up from $0.32 a year earlier.

Analysts polled by FactSet expected $0.79.

Revenue for the quarter ended June 30 was $940.5 million, compared with $734.2 million a year earlier.

Analysts surveyed by FactSet expected $943.4 million.

The company's shares were down 2.8% in recent premarket activity.
